The regional landscape directly adds to the increased threat of subterranean colony activity. With the winding Queanbeyan River flowing through the heart of the area and huge natural bush corridors like the Jerrabomberra Wetlands surrounding local property blocks, the regional soil profiles are consistently abundant in moisture and buried natural product. These moist environments support extremely resistant and damaging native species including Coptotermes frenchi and Nasutitermes exitiosus. These blind worker insects can quickly create hundreds of metres through the soil from their primary nests, which are frequently hidden inside large eucalyptus tree roots outside the residential or commercial property boundary lines. They move quietly through the earth, entering homes through tiny structure cracks and pipes paths without ever exposing themselves to open air.

The wide variety of structure styles in this historic area means that homes experience really different danger elements depending upon when they click here were developed. In the older districts near the town hall, heritage homes have actually raised lumber floors supported by brick piers, leaving a dim crawl‑space below that acts as a gateway for termite nests. By contrast, more recent master‑planned suburbs such as Jerrabomberra and Googong are built on concrete slab structures. Although these concrete bases appear solid, they are particularly susceptible along the outer walls where garden beds, thick organic mulch, or raised soil levels can inadvertently block the weep holes in the foundation. Identifying an active intrusion within these local structures needs tremendous technical accuracy since below ground bugs are absolute masters of concealment. They construct detailed mud shelter tubes along external brickwork and concrete footings to maintain a strictly managed, high humidity microclimate while migrating from the wet earth into a building framing. Once inside the wall cavities, they consume the internal wood framing, floorboards, window cases, and even the paper backing of plasterboard, entirely hollowing out the structural elements while leaving the external layers of paint totally undamaged. Frequently, the very first indication a property owner receives is entirely accidental, such as a hand breaking directly through a fragile door frame or a floorboard unexpectedly drooping due to extensive internal hollows.

Modern protective services focus greatly on establishing an unbroken, long lasting defensive barrier around the whole perimeter of a dwelling. For developed residential or commercial properties where concrete paths, tiled home entertainment patios, or paved driveways run straight up against the external brickwork, specialized professionals make use of precision drilling equipment to inject liquid non repellent termiticides straight into the underlying subsoil. This sophisticated technique produces an invisible cured zone that foraging bugs can not identify. As they move naturally through the dealt with earth, they get the active item on their bodies and transfer it back to the surprise main nest, ultimately attaining total elimination of the nesting population.

In circumstances where a property block functions complex architectural foundations or highly sensitive garden environments, releasing advanced monitoring and baiting networks uses a sophisticated alternative for colony control. Secure, lockable bait stations are placed flush into the ground at strategic periods around the perimeter border lines of the allocation. Locally experienced specialists keep track of these stations during routine maintenance cycles to track any insect motion before they can reach the main house framing. If pest activity is recorded, a highly palatable insect growth regulator bait is presented to the station instantly. The worker insects excitedly consume this material and share it throughout their social network, avoiding the pests from shedding their exoskeletons and ultimately collapsing the main nesting network completely.

Property owners can actively lower localized pest pressures by making certain hot water system overruns drain far from structure walls, keeping subfloor ventilation grates totally clear of garden overgrowth, and keeping loose firewood stacks entirely elevated off the ground. While these easy way of life changes assist eliminate extreme moisture zones, they need to always function as a complement to licensed chemical or physical barriers.
